Delaunay

clipper.Delaunay (Class)

Constrained Delaunay Triangulation engine.

Instance Members

execute(paths: Paths64): AnonStruct

Execute triangulation on the given paths.

Name Type Description
paths Paths64 Input paths to triangulate
Returns Description
AnonStruct Object containing result status and solution paths

new(?delaunay: Bool = true): Void
Name Type Default
delaunay Bool true
